Stop At: Swakopmund, Swakopmund, Erongo Region
This half day tour takes you from Swakopmund to the Namib Desert gravel plains, where little Lichen fields are and on to the 400 million year old Moonlandscape....you feel as if you are on the Moon.... then on to the view the 1000 year Old Welwitschia Mirabilis plant that grows in this area. This plant has only 2 leaves and the leaves grow out of the stem, ravaged by wind the leaves tear... something truly unique

Stop At: Moon Landscape, 7VW5+5V3, Palmenhorst, Namibia
we view the vast and 500 million year old unique moon landscape.
You feel as if you are on another planet. This are has endured 2 ice ages and lots of volcanic eruptions and lava flows

Stop At: Sandwich Harbour, Namibia
Sandwich harbour is where dune meets sea, we have a narrow strip of Beach to travel on. Tide dependent and very beautiful. We drive up to the towering dunes to the best Dune views ever. Its stunning , its beautiful. Its Sandwich Harbour. It's a roller coaster dune ride with amazing color contrasts, absolutely UNIQUE. We go onto a small game drive , searching for what life the harsh desert has, and sadly we have to return home.
Entry to Sandwich harbour is tide dependent and the guide on the day will decide which way round the tour is driven, maybe Sandwich first and then Welwitschia.
